• On This Day In Pro Wrestling History (June 18, 2018) – Old School WWWF Legend Passed Away
On this day in 2018, we lost Old School WWWF Legend Stan “The Man” Stasiak (Real name: George Stipich) at the age of 60 due to heart failure.
Stan Stasiak defeated Pedro Morales for the WWWF World Title on December 1, 1973 but lost it 9 days later to “The Living Legend” Bruno Sammartino.
He was the father of Old School WWF/WCW Veteran Shawn Stasiak.
“The Man” was inducted into the WWE Hall of Fame in 2018 as part of their annual Legacy-Wing inductions.

• Maria Reacts To A Fan Calling Her Out For Complaining After Signing New WWE Deal
Maria Kanellis recently noted that her and Mike Kanellis’ deal with WWE was coming to an end. Now, it should be noted that they won’t be leaving.
According to ProWrestlingSheet, Maria & Mike Kanellis have signed new multi-year deals with WWE. This was a really smart decision on their part as WWE is offering talent a lot of money to sign longer deals with the company (as they don’t want anyone to leave and then sign with AEW).
PWInsider is reporting that their new deal is for 5 years and the deal will now expire in June 2024.
